I was in the mood to tinker, and build something this evening, so I built a broadhead specifically for birds, and primarily for shooting turkey in the neck/head.
This is an 85 grain NAP 2 blade Spitfire expandable ground down, keeping the blades intact, to be a screw point adapter for a Zephyr Sasquatch broadhead.
With some creative cutting, and grinding I got it down to 175 grains total weight, which is perfect since that's what I shoot.
When assembled, the Sasquatch holds the Spitfire blades locked into their fully open position.
The Sasquatch has a 1-1/2" wide cut.
The Spitfire has a 1-5/8" wide cut.
It's nothing like the Magnus Bullhead, or the Gobbler Guillotine, but should work pretty darn good.
It spins true, and shoots great.
